Very Sexy Victoria’s Secret Fashion Show — UPDATE
The 2009 Victoria’s Secret Fashion Show gave men, and women, a chance to preview what’s coming up in their holiday catalog. Every year, the absolutely stunning “angels” get on the runway and sport the most beautiful arrangements of push-up bras, panties, and very loud angel wings.
Veteran Heidi Klum walked the runway at the 2009 Victoria’s Fashion Show in New York for the 13th time, not letting her post-baby body get in the way of being sexy. Also joining Klum was Selita Ebanks, another Victoria’s Secret veteran. The rest of the lovely models such as Marissa Miller, Alessandra Ambrosio, the adorably dimpled Miranda Kerr, Ana Beatriz Barros, and Candice Swanepoel joined Heidi and Selita as they strut their “very sexy” stuff to the beats of the Black Eyed Peas.
Although previous shows have spotlighted the angel-wing theme, this year designers went with butterflies and faeries’ wings more than anything. There were very jungle-esque themed costumes, and all kinds of Halloween-style get-ups ( I think I saw Little Red Riding Hood in there), very elegant black lingerie paired with fur throws, and of course, lots and lots of shiny, sparkling underwear. Sexy was everywhere at the 2009 Victoria’s Secret Fashion Show, and Heidi Klum and her beautiful colleagues sold sexy to the audience and to the cameras.
Of course, when the new Victoria’s Secret catalogs come out, shoppers can surely look forward to the lacey and creative bras and panties, a wish list for both men and women this holiday season. That is what Victoria’s Secret is all about-giving everyone a chance to see, feel, and be sexy.
